Take-Home Pay in North Charleston
The median salary in North Charleston is $42,000 (BLS 2024). After federal and South Carolina state taxes, a single filer takes home $33,056 per year. Adjust your salary below to see your exact breakdown.
Take-home pay in North Charleston — single filer
| Gross salary | Bi-weekly | Annual net |
|---|---|---|
| $40,000 | $1,215 | $31,579 |
| $50,000 | $1,499 | $38,964 |
| $65,000 | $1,919 | $49,889 |
Single filer, standard deduction, 2025 tax year. Federal + South Carolina state taxes + FICA.

Frequently asked questions
What is the take-home pay for the median salary in North Charleston?
The median salary in North Charleston is $42,000. A single filer takes home $33,056 per year after federal income tax, South Carolina state tax, Social Security, and Medicare. That works out to $1,271 bi-weekly or $2,755 per month.
How does North Charleston's cost of living affect your paycheck?
North Charleston has a cost of living index of 95 — 5% lower than the US national average. While your take-home pay is the same in dollar terms regardless of location, your purchasing power is higher than the US average. A $42,000 salary in North Charleston buys more than the same salary in an average-cost US city.
How much state income tax do you pay in North Charleston?
South Carolina has an effective state income tax rate of 6.5% on a $42,000 salary, totalling $2,730 annually.
What is the effective tax rate in North Charleston on a $42,000 salary?
A single filer earning $42,000 in North Charleston (South Carolina) has a total effective tax rate of 21.3%. This includes 7.1% federal income tax, 6.5% South Carolina state income tax, plus 7.65% FICA.
